A historic event beckons on Wednesday night because the Montilivi performs host to its first-ever Champions League fixture with Girona taking up Feyenoord.

These two sides are aiming to say their first factors of the league section on Matchday 2 after each fell to defeats to open their respective accounts.

Whereas Girona had been cruelly crushed by PSG on the loss of life due to a woeful Paulo Gazzaniga blunder, Feyenoord had been utterly outclassed by Bundesliga champions Bayer Leverkusen at De Kuip.

Neither group has began their home marketing campaign notably properly, though there was an expectation that the pair would battle to copy their performances from final season. The Dutch outfit misplaced supervisor Arne Slot to Liverpool, and Girona oversaw the important thing departures of Savinho, Aleix Garcia, and Artem Dovbyk in the summertime.

Feyenoord have gained only a third of their Eredivisie outings and presently sit sixth, whereas Girona are languishing in mid-table having did not win since 1 September.

Girona had been dealt a few damage blows on the weekend with veterans Oriol Romeu and Daley Blind each being compelled off. The pair are uncertain for Wednesday’s conflict consequently.

The hosts are nonetheless with out Jastin Garcia and Ricard Artero, with these two set to return after the October worldwide break.

Yangel Herrera will probably drop right into a deeper midfield place if Romeu is not match sufficient to begin, with Portu coming again into the facet after coming off the bench towards Celta on the weekend.

Girona predicted lineup vs Feyenoord (4-2-3-1): Gazzaniga; Frances, Krejci, Lopez, Gutierrez; Martin, Herrera; Tsygankov, Portu, Danjuma; Miovski.

Feyenoord not too long ago misplaced sharpshooter Santiago Gimenez to a hip damage that might see him miss the remainder of the calendar 12 months.

Gimenez joins Calvin Stengs and Quilindschy Hartman on the sidelines, however each of those gamers are closing in on their respective returns. Bart Niewkoop can be out for the guests.

Within the vital absence of Gimenez, Ayase Ueda will most definitely get the nod up high.

Feyenoord predicted lineup vs Girona (4-3-3): Wellenreuther; Lotomba, Beelen, Hancko, Smal; Milambo, Hwang, Timber; Osman, Ueda, Paixao.

We will count on these two groups to be competing in direction of the underside of the league section desk, however Girona a minimum of provided some resistance in Paris on Matchday 1. Their struggles to date have resided within the remaining third, however a sturdy sufficient backline is holding them in contests.

Feyenoord, in the meantime, had been utterly outmatched towards Leverkusen, and the absence of Gimenez, who scored the majority of their objectives final season, is undoubtedly an enormous blow. Mitigating his loss could also be past new coach Brian Priske.

As this can be a grand event for the hosts with the Montilivi staging its first Champions League affair, we’ll give the slender edge to Girona, however you should not be anticipating probably the most thrilling of contests.

Prediction: Girona 1-0 Feyenoord
